Factors Influencing House Locksmith Costs
The cost of locksmith services differs based upon several aspects. Understanding these can help house owners budget efficiently and avoid unforeseen charges. The following table lays out the main factors that affect locksmith pricing:
FactorDescriptionKind of ServiceCosts vary considerably in between services like lockout assistance, lock repairs, rekeying, and setups.Time of ServiceEmergency services needed outside routine service hours usually incur higher costs.AreaLocksmiths in metropolitan locations may charge more than those in rural areas due to higher functional costs.Lock TypeSpecialty locks (e.g., high-security, smart locks) frequently featured higher installation and service fee.Travel DistanceAdditional fees might use if the locksmith takes a trip a substantial distance to reach the consumer.Labor ComplexityMore complicated tasks can cause increased labor expenses. For instance, unlocking a high-security lock might involve extra time and knowledge.Typical Types of Locksmith Services
Homeowners often need specific locksmith services, each differing in cost. Below are some of the most typical types of locksmith services, together with typical cost ranges:
Lockout Services
Typical Cost: ₤ 50 - ₤ 150Description: Assistance when house owners are locked out of their residences.
Rekeying Locks
Average Cost: ₤ 20 - ₤ 50 per lockDescription: Changing the internal setup of the lock to deal with a brand-new key.
Lock Installation
Average Cost: ₤ 100 - ₤ 200 per lockDescription: Installing new locks, which can consist of different types such as deadbolts or wise locks.
Lock Repair
Average Cost: ₤ 50 - ₤ 100Description: Repairing damaged or malfunctioning locks to bring back functionality.
Security System Installation
Typical Cost: ₤ 150 - ₤ 500 or moreDescription: Installing innovative security systems, including deadbolts, digital locks, and smart home integrative systems.Cost Comparison Table
The following table summarizes the average costs associated with common locksmith services:
Service TypeAverage Cost Range (₤)Lockout Service50 - 150Rekeying Locks20 - 50 per lockLock Installation100 - 200 per lockLock Repair50 - 100Security System Installation150 - 500+Tips for Reducing Locksmith Costs

What should I do if I'm locked out of my house?
If locked out, it's suggested to look for any open windows or doors. If these options are unavailable, get in touch with a professional locksmith. Focus on reliable locksmith professionals who supply transparent prices.
2. Just how much should I anticipate to pay for a locksmith?
Locksmith expenses usually vary from ₤ 20 to ₤ 500, depending on the service needed, type of lock, and other aspects pointed out previously in this short article.
3. Exist service charge added to the estimated cost?
Numerous locksmith professionals charge a service or trip fee, which might be contributed to the overall cost. It's smart to ask about any extra charges in advance.
4. Can I alter my locks myself to conserve cash?
While changing locks can be a DIY task, it requires the right tools and knowledge. Incorrect installation can compromise security, leading to greater expenses in the future.
5. When should I consider rekeying instead of replacing the locks?
Rekeying is an affordable option if you've lost your keys or wish to change who has access to your home. It's usually cheaper than changing an entire lock.
